Send to the locker room Meaning in English

Definition

To force a player to leave the field or court and go to the locker room, usually as a punishment for breaking the rules or misbehavior in sports.

Usage & Nuances

Mostly used in sports contexts, especially team games. Implies punishment or ejection before the game ends. Not used outside of sports. Common collocations: 'The referee sent him to the locker room', 'was sent to the locker room for fighting'. Not the same as 'benched', which means not allowed to play but still stays with the team.
